What Are Compute Values?
Compute values refer to quantitative measures that represent the amount of computational effort required to perform specific tasks or operations. These values quantify the processing power, resource consumption, time complexity, and overall workload demands of executing software algorithms, machine learning models, simulations, or data processing workflows.
Compute values are not just abstract numbers—they directly influence system performance, cost, scalability, and efficiency in computing environments.

Types of Compute Values
Different contexts use varying formulations of compute values. Here are the most common types:
-
FLOPS (Floating Point Operations Per Second)
A standard metric for measuring the speed and performance of processors, especially in high-performance computing (HPC) and scientific simulations. Measured in FLOPS or its faster variants like TFLOPS (trillion), GPFLOPS (quadrillion), or PFLOPS (petaflop). -
CPU/GPU Utilization (%)
Reflects how much of a processor’s capacity is actively engaged during task execution, helping identify bottlenecks or underutilization.

Latency and Throughput
Latency measures the delay in completing a single task, while throughput quantifies how many tasks can be processed per unit of time—critical in real-time systems. -
CPU Instructions Per Cycle (IPC)
Indicates how many processing instructions a CPU executes per cycle, influencing overall processing efficiency. -
Memory Bandwidth (GB/s)
Measures how quickly data can be read from or written to memory, vital for performance in memory-bound compute workloads. -
Energy Efficiency (FLOPS per Watt)
Measures compute output relative to power consumption, increasingly important in sustainable and mobile computing.
Why Compute Values Matter
-
Performance Optimization
Understanding compute values enables developers and engineers to fine-tune algorithms, identify bottlenecks, and select appropriate hardware—ensuring applications run efficiently. -
Cost Management
In cloud environments, compute resources are billed based on usage. Knowing compute values helps estimate operational costs, optimize pricing models, and avoid overspending. -
Scalability Planning
Businesses rely on compute metrics to forecast demand, scaled solutions, and ensure infrastructure grows with user needs without performance degradation. -
Model Accuracy and Speed in AI
Training deep learning models or running inference requires understanding compute requirements to balance speed, accuracy, and resource constraints.
